SASSA Takes Expert Services to Fernie Community



Tuesday, August 27, 2024

The South African Social Security Agency (SASSA) in Mpumalanga is currently traveling to the Fernie two Community Hall in Mpuluzi to render solutions for the community.

SASSA might be rendering providers like new social grant applications, change of payment method, client care enquiries, together with the Social Relief of Distress (SRD) COVID-19 grant enquiries.
